A Fool's Game

Imagine that I am a candle-
Look into my flame:
Although my beauty tempts you
To me it's just a game.

I flicker and flutter
And spellbound, you gaze
And you imagine my brightness
Will forever light your days.

You flounder in the darkness
And smile when I show you the way
But just when you start to tread safely
Beware- for I shall not stay.

You hope for my brilliance always
But to me it's just a game:
One cold, dark night I'll steal away
Forever- for Love's my name.
